Consultant
Had four consecutive chats with different people. Each chat was a pleasant conversation lasting about 45-50 minutes. Afterwards, an offer was extended. The conversations didn't involve tough questions, just questions about my interests and also an explanation of the group from their side.
- Can you introduce yourself and outline your career goals?

Data Analyst
We had an online video call to get acquainted. Then I was asked to prepare a case study which I had to present and discuss a week later during a face-to-face meeting at the office. They gave me immediate (constructive) feedback. They asked about my experience and projects, and they immediately explained the position, the expected profile, and potential projects on the spot. There were a few more phone calls and then a concrete offer.
- Prepare a case study using a dataset and present your findings.
Internship
this is an internship, so the process wasn't super detailed: first a meeting with the supervisor, then a second meeting with the supervisor to discuss the content and expectations more deeply, and finally sorting out the admin stuff for the university.
- Motivation for your studies?
- Language skills?
- How did you end up here?
